/**
* Returns true iff output of both plans are semantically the same, ie.:
* - they contain the same number of `Attribute`s;
* - references are the same;
* - the order is equal too.
* NOTE: this is copied over from SPARK-25691 from master.
*/
def sameOutput(plan1: LogicalPlan, plan2: LogicalPlan): Boolean = {
val output1 = plan1.output
val output2 = plan2.output
output1.length == output2.length && output1.zip(output2).forall {
case (a1, a2) => a1.semanticEquals(a2)
}
}
